Good-Bye to the Red Hawk students and faculty

The first-ever group of students and staff at the Miami Debate Institute Red Hawk program left Oxford this morning, by car, bus and plane. I've learned from the dorm staff that all students left without a problem (except for Gabe, who I heard is still hanging out at the Cincinnati airport with Mr. Beisch!).

The Red Hawk participants finished up their experience yesterday with tournament elimination rounds (pictures coming), a rousing closing ceremony where every member was introduced and applauded individually, and a movie shown at Bachelor Hall.

Of course after that they had hours of room cleaning to do before checkout!

We would also like to recognize their dedicated and talented teaching staff: Todd Lantz (Iowa), Ed Lee (Emory), Nikhil Mirchandani (Harvard), Nicole Serrano (Lexington), Sarah Spring (Miami) and Paul Strait (George Mason). Every student I've spoken with said they found their experience here extremely educational - due to the efforts of their teachers.

We congratulate both the students and faculty on a successful inaugural workshop and wish them the best of luck this year. We hope to hear from all of them regarding their accomplishments this season.
